Tomorrow, my partner, Michael A. Dernoga and I...Ridgely B. Francisco will be meeting with our co-packer out in the amish countryside of PA. What's a co-packer? Some friends ask me what a co-packer is. I tell them it's not your partner carrying a glock 9 mm, but a place where they manufacture your food items. It can be a sauce, a glaze, a rub, or whatever your food item happens to be. They follow strict FDA rules and need to adhere to all types of standards.
